What is this amino acid?
Alanine (Ala)
Hydrophobic amino acid
Nonpolar, Aliphatic side chains
This provides a pathway by which muscles release this amino acid to the liver, delivering both a gluconeogenic substrate (pyruvate) and an amino group for urea synthesis
What amino acid is this?
Arginine (Arg)
Hydrophilic amino acid
Positively charged R groups
This combined with oxygen produces nitric oxide + citrulline
